Tribune News Service

Amritsar, May 20

The city received light showers following high-velocity winds last night. However, no major accident or damage has been reported. The temperature in the region dipped after change in the weather conditions this morning. Residents got respite from the scorching heat and enjoyed the changed weather. The morning hours were quite pleasant but the day temperature increased again. The evening was also pleasant in the city due to clouds in the sky.

Earlier, the residents have been facing scorching heat for the past some days. The life in the city was thrown out of gear due to the heat. The residents preferred to stay inside and roads and markets could be seen deserted.

Jagmeet Singh, a resident, said, “Due to the high temperature during the past some days, I have changed my schedule. I avoid going to the market during day time. The day temperature is rising again.”

“The people who earn their bread and butter with physical labour are the major victims of the heat wave. The daytime is hard upon the labourers, farmers, rickshaw-pullers and industrial workers. The social workers should come forward to arrange ‘chhabeels’ at roadsides during these days”, said Varun Kumar, a social activist.
